Island colors, long dark hair, and a tiny outfit help this Moana doll amigurumi feel full of adventure. This crochet video tutorial shows how to make a small princess-inspired amigurumi doll with soft character details for a handmade collection.
🎥 Video Quick Info
- Project: Moana Princess Doll Amigurumi
- Skill level: Advanced
- Pattern type: Princess-inspired doll amigurumi video tutorial
- Main parts: Head, ears, hair, legs, body, arms, outfit details, and sewing
- Best for: Princess doll collections, handmade gifts, storybook displays, and character crochet projects
